About Kerala Bhavan
Every item on Kerala Bhavan’s menu is made with Indian herbs and spices that have been especially imported from India for this Croydon restaurant. Specialising in dishes from both North and South, Keral Bhavan aims to recreate Indian food as it is served in Indian homes. North Indian staples mingle with more unusual offerings like fish tikka, and south Indian specialities include rasam (a vigorously spiced and peppered soup) and parippu (Keralan green lentil) curry. Don’t miss the masala dosa – crisp, paper-thin pancakes rolled around a spicy potato mix, served with a fiery sambal on the side – or the thicker uttapam, embedded with onions, chillies and peppers. There’s a great-value set menu at lunchtime: for around £7 you get a choice of mutton, chicken, vegetable, sambar or keema curry served with rice or nan as well as and a drink. Try going back to work after that lot.
